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
892 692 0783938813 3086392354
268158 51
268158 51
0643322 369 595 287
All about undefined
Interested in learning more?
268158 51
0643322 369 595 287
See more
6140 010464 81615
091229068 968867459 0862401 957
See more
91501853 9441
7298 922 792 41955536
See more